Singer, songwriter to perform March 7 concert

Singer and songwriter Ariane Lydon will perform a Saturday, March 7, concert at Unitarian Church North in Mequon.

The concert, part of the Wisconsin Singer/Songwriter Series, is set for 7:30 p.m.

Doors to the church at 13800 N. Port Washington Rd. open at 7 p.m.

For the past two decades, Lydon has toured and performed at folk festivals, performing arts centers, radio stations and other events throughout the U.S. and Canada, sharing stages with such performers as John Renbourn, John Gorka, Loreena McKennit, Tom Paxton, John McCutcheon, Chris Proctor, Duck Baker, Harvey Reid, Jean Ritchie and Cherish The Ladies.

Lydon performs on 12 and 6-string guitars, keyboards, Celtic harp and bodhrán. She was born in Sussex, England, and lived in Santiago, Chile, until she was 10. Her mother immersed her in classical piano music from age 7 and her parents introduced her to an extensive range of classical and ethnic music.
